Each year, Collier County Public Schools (CCPS) receives federal funds to support eligible schools in our district. Feedback is valuable to schools as we plan for the 2025-2026 school year.
Title I schools - A reminder for Title I schools that you will need to collect input from multiple stakeholder groups. This is a required Title I compliance item.
- Parents/Families;
- Community members, including SAC members;
- School Administrators; AND
- School Staff (any and all are welcome to provide input)
